The Andaman and Nicobar islands are the group of Indian Union.
They lie in the south east of India .
They are divided into two parts :
• At the top , Andaman.
• At the bottom , Nicobar.
The Administrative headquarters are at Port Blair .
They are the only barren Volcano of India .
They are rich in the diversity of Flora and Fauna .
They are of great strategic importance for India.
They are below the Bay of Bengal.
